2012-05-09 15 views

答えて

1

シム(innerSVG)を使用すると、この機能を利用できます。これはXMLSerializerとDOMParserで実装されています。すべての現在のSVG対応ブラウザでうまく動作します。

1

私は、SVGファイルはXMLだけではないことを思い出しています。その場合はこのような何かがうまくいくかもしれない:

$.ajax({ 
    type: "GET", 
    url: "your/svg/file.svg", 
    dataType: "xml", 
    success: function(svg) { 
     var mySvgText = $(this).find("svg").text(); 
     // do something with svg text 
    } 
});​ 

をこれは私が間違っている場合ので、誰かが私を修正してください暗闇の中でショットのビットです。

+0

"SVGはXML形式でグラフィックスを定義します"。私はあなたの思い出しがかなり正確であると言います、そして、それは私の意見では、テキストに到達するための本当にクールなアイデアです。 –

+0

ハァッ、クール。さて、これがうまくいくのだろうか... –

+0

私は、明確にするために、HTML文書に埋め込まれているSVG文書を意味しています... – JKS

1

私が使用して終了液は: - W3C

var svg = $("svg:first").clone(); 
svg = $('<div />').append(svg); 
svg = svg.html(); 
関連する問題